T.C. Betancourt Announces Campaign for State Representative District 41
Democratic candidate will hold a press conference on Tuesday
(Edinburg, Texas) – Local healthcare and produce businessman T.C.
Betancourt officially announces his candidacy on Tuesday for the
office of Texas State Representative District 41, slated for election
on March 2012 in the Democrat primary.

Mr. Betancourt will conduct a press conference on Tuesday, August 23,
10:00 A. M. at his Elite Rehab Services office in Edinburg at 3127 S.
Sugar Road. District 41 is currently held by republican state
representative Aaron Peña. District 41 incorporates parts or all of
the cities of McAllen, Mission, Edinburg, Sharyland, Palmhurst and
Pharr in South Texas.

Mr. Betancourt's primary focus is about caring for the people of South
Texas. He wants to focus on creating good-paying jobs, affordable
healthcare and offer more people the ability to access the education
they want.  These are opportunities and benefits he has provided his
employees and families in Hidalgo County for the past decade.
He said, "I have the skills, energy, and determination to successfully
work with the state's top leadership, including the Valley legislative
delegation, so our communities receive our fair share of Texas'
financial resources."
